I think I have all places in the code fixed and tested that used ChatFrameEditBox. It was not as simple as putting a 1 in the name, since there can be 10 edit boxes now, one for each chat window and the active box no longer hides. I'll get Carb 3.34 released tonight after some general testing to see if any other major problems exist.
